Characteristics of Silicon Carbide Ceramics
Pressureless sintering: In 1974, the American company GE successfully obtained high-density SiC ceramics at 2020°C by using a pressureless sintering process, adding a small amount of B and C to high-purity β-SiC fine powder.

What is a microchannel reactor?
Microchannel, also known as microchannel heat exchanger, refers to a heat exchanger with a channel equivalent diameter of 10-1000μm. This type of heat exchanger has dozens of fine flow channels inside the flat tubes, which are connected to circular headers at both ends of the flat tubes.
